如何用php脚本 判断客户端浏览器是否已经断开连接?

曾经看到一个人贴:

在 PHP 内部,系统维护着连接状态,其状态有三种可能的情况: 
0 - NORMAL(正常)
1 - ABORTED(退出)
2 - TIMEOUT(超时)

当 PHP 脚本正常地运行 NORMAL 状态时,连接为有效。当远程客户端中断连接时,ABORTED 状态的标记将会被打开。远程客户端连接的中断通常是由用户点击 STOP 按钮导致的。当连接时间超过 PHP 的时限(请参阅 set_time_limit() 函数)时,TIMEOUT 状态的标记将被打开。 
您可以决定您的脚本是否需要在客户端中断连接时退出。有时候让您的脚本完整的运行会带来很多方便,即时没有远程浏览器接受脚本的输出。默认的情况是当远程客户端连接中断时脚本将会退出。该处理过程可由 php.ini 的 ignore_user_abort 或由 Apache .conf 设置中对应的“php_value ignore_user_abort”以及 ignore_user_abort() 函数来控制。如果您没有告诉 PHP 忽略用户的中断,您的脚本将会被中断,除非您通过 register_shutdown_function() 设置了关闭触发函数。通过该关闭出发函数,当远程用户点击 STOP 按钮后,您的脚本再次尝试输出数据时,PHP 将会检测到连接已被中断,并调用关闭触发函数。 
您的脚本也有可能被内置的脚本计时器中断。默认得超时限制为 30 秒。这个值可以通过设置 php.ini 的 max_execution_time 或 Apache.conf 设置中对应的“php_value max_execution_time”参数或者 set_time_limit() 函数来更改。当计数器超时候,脚本将会类似于以上连接中断的情况退出,先前被注册过的关闭触发函数也将在这时被执行。在该关闭触发函数中,您可以通过调用 connection_status() 函数来检查超时是否导致关闭触发函数被调用。如果超时导致了关闭触发函数的调用,该函数将返回 2。 
需要注意的一点是 ABORTED 和 TIMEOUT 状态可以同时有效。这在你告诉 PHP 忽略用户的退出操作时是可能的。PHP 将仍然注意用户已经中断了连接但脚本仍然在运行的情况。如果到了运行的时间限制,脚本将被退出,设置过的关闭触发函数也将被执行。在这时您会发现函数 connection_status() 返回 3。 



但是我测试的结果是,如果后端没有向前端输出的话,比如在一个死循环的While处理中,没有向前端输出内容,那connection_status()永远都是0,根本不知道前端断开了。


回复讨论(解决方案)

对!php 只在执行输出语句时才检查用户连接是否有效
如果想要及时发现,需要修改 php 的内核
但这样做的代价未免也太大了
